WebYes... your quadratic has perfect squares at both ends, but the middle term is incorrect. The terms on the ends of your factors would need to be: (5x + 3)^2 If you multiply this out, you get: 25x^2 + 30x + 9 Hope this helps.

Perfect square numbers are not only limited to the numerals but also exist in algebraic identities and polynomials. These can be identified with the help of a factorisation technique. Algebraic identities as perfect squares: a 2 + 2ab + b 2 = (a + b) 2. a 2 – 2ab + b 2 = (a – b) 2.
